Transaction 31f8a63347e590eb0987b97ff2859ef62f582d25d441f5f40b5ef7c7fbf49956
2 Input
2 Outputs
- 31f8a63347e590eb0987b97ff2859ef62f582d25d441f5f40b5ef7c7fbf49956:0
- 31f8a63347e590eb0987b97ff2859ef62f582d25d441f5f40b5ef7c7fbf49956:1
value 54650000
address 1HsgJeoAQMzZAmTkBJ4sv7KuhBgV5Lw6iL
value 148314
address 15adbBhVbX1Tw7VtYuG261FZjPKMribZZR